Big Bang for the Buck
By Steve Chapman March 5, 2012
I've spent a stupid amount of money on ear buds ... from Bose to Skullcandy and everything in between. For me ... Skullcandy sound the best and fit the best. They're durable and priced fair. When it comes to deep bass and head bangin volume, I've found nothing in a bud that comes close to Skullcandy. What can I say? ... I like it loud. I use these things for everything ... long business calls, running, biking, hiking and climbing. They've endured many crashes and have proven pretty bomb proof. Also, I like that they come with an assortment of tips. Your GF can borrow one of your pair and she can have her own tips. I'm such a fan that even my ski helmets are Skullcandy equipped.
